(保姆级)Matlab2020a+Yalmip+Cplex安装教程

前言

首先解释一下Yalmip和Cplex的联系

简单概括就是:Yalmip可以将优化问题翻译为Cplex所能够处理的形式,然后将它传递给Cplex求解器。Yalmip并不是一个优化求解器,它只是一个负责建模的框架。YALMIP和CPLEX可以搭配使用,以提供更好的数学优化解决方案。

安装教程

1.下载Cplex

免费试用版和学术版区别在于,免费试用版上限是1000个变量/约束,而学术版是可以通过学生认证免费申请的,没有上限约束。

(1)免费试用版

进入Cplex官网下载:IBM ILOG CPLEX Optimization Studio​​​​​​

点击“立即体验”后,完成验证有对应的下载页面:

下载后,根据指示安装即可。

(2)学术版

学术版首先需要进行学生认证,一般是通过学校官邮来认证的。链接为:https://www.ibm.com/academic/topic/data-science

进入后,下拉,找到software,点进去:

点击Register or login to access this resource,按流场注册即可:

注册完成之后登录你注册的账号,重新来到上述的software处,点击进去,此时“Register or login to access the resource” 按钮会变成“Download”:

进入后,会出现如下页面:

!!!注意:如果你是要和matlab适配的话,Matlab2020a及以下版本适配Cplex12.9,而Matlab2020b以上适配Cplex12.10版本。但是系统默认给你的是最新版Cplex,所以我们需要搜索旧版本的Cplex,具体操作如下:

点击上图中Search options 中的Text(即按文本搜索),然后输入“CPLEX Optimization Studio”进行搜索,就可以找到历史版本了:

选中对应的下载包,然后就可以下载了~

Tips: 安装之前可能还需要下载一个Java(真麻烦。。)

2.将Cplex的路径添加到Matlab里面

将安装路径下的cplex/matlab路径添加到matlab:

3.下载Yalmip并添加路径到Matlab

进入Yalmip网址:Download - YALMIP,下载最新版本即可

下载完成后,解压到matlab文件夹中的toolbox文件夹中,之后在matlab菜单栏中找到设置路径,选择“添加并包含子文件夹”,将yalmip这一个文件夹添加进去:

4.检测安装是否成功

在matlab中输入“yalmiptest”,然后按任意键,得到下面结果,则安装成功:

亲测有效,如有不懂评论区留言吧~

<think>好的,用户想找CPLEX的下载和安装教程。首先,我需要确认用户的需求。他们可能在进行优化建模,需要使用CPLEX这个工具。CPLEX是IBM的商业软件,通常用于解决线性规划、整数规划等问题。 接下来,我需要回忆之前提供的引用内容。引用[1]提到了一个资源文件,里面有下载和安装指南,项目地址是gitcode上的一个链接。引用[2]则来自IBM官方文档,详细说明了安装和环境配置的步骤,特别是C++Python的支持。这些信息应该对用户有帮助。 用户可能不知道从哪里开始,所以需要分步骤指导。首先下载软件,可能需要注册IBM账号,然后安装步骤可能因操作系统而异。还要注意许可证的问题,学术用户可能有免费版本。另外,用户可能关心安装后的环境配置,比如如何在Python中使用CPLEX,需要安装相应的库。 需要检查是否有遗漏的步骤,比如系统要求、权限问题,或者常见错误的解决方法。还要提醒用户参考官方文档,确保安装过程正确。此外,生成的相关问题需要考虑用户可能遇到的后续问题,比如激活失败、环境配置出错,或者如何验证安装是否成功。 最后,确保回答结构清晰,分步骤说明,并正确引用提供的资料。避免使用Markdown格式,保持口语化,但按照用户的要求用中文回答,并正确应用引用标识。</think>关于IBM ILOG CPLEX的下载与安装,以下是分步指南: ### 一、软件下载步骤 1. **访问官方资源** 通过IBM官方网站或开发者社区获取安装包。学术用户可申请免费学术许可证[^2],商业用户需购买商业授权。 2. **选择对应版本** 根据操作系统选择: - Windows:`.exe`安装程序 - Linux:`.bin`可执行文件 - MacOS:`.dmg`镜像文件 ```bash # Linux安装示例 chmod +x cplex_studio.bin ./cplex_studio.bin ``` ### 二、安装流程 1. **运行安装向导** 双击安装文件后,按提示完成: - 接受许可协议 - 选择安装路径(建议默认路径) - 勾选Python接口支持(需提前安装Python 3.6+) 2. **配置环境变量** Windows系统需添加: ``` CPLEX_STUDIO_DIR=C:\Program Files\IBM\ILOG\CPLEX_Studio<版本号> PATH=%CPLEX_STUDIO_DIR%\cplex\bin\x64_win64;%PATH% ``` ### 三、验证安装 ```python import cplex problem = cplex.Cplex() print("CPLEX版本:", problem.get_version()) ``` 成功输出版本号即表示安装完成[^2]。
评论 14
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值